HOW TO ANSWER A SHORT ANSWER RESPONSE QUESTION

Photo by shinealight

FIRST YOU PLAN:

  • Read the entire question.
  • Identify and underline key verbs in the question.
  • Restate the prompt in your own words.
  • List items you should identify.
  • List facts and example to support your answer.

S.E.E. STRATEGY

  • Statement: reword and answer
  • Evidence: cite text evidence
  • Explanation: explain the evidence

STATEMENT

  • REWORD the question to make it a statement
  • What is the color of the sky?
  • Example: The color of the sky is usually blue...
  • ANSWER: show how you arrived at your answer.
  • Example: because how we see light waves and weather conditions

EVIDENCE

  • Use facts or examples to support your statement.
  • Try to find one to three facts/examples
  • Example: According to scientists, humans see blue sky based on what kinds
  • of light waves are visualized in the eye, and how sunny the day is,
  • and the direction of the sunlight.

EXPLANATION

  • Elaborate on the evidence
  • Example: On a clear sunny day the sun is directly on us.
  • The molecules in the air reflect the scattered blue light waves.
  • When it bounces off the direct sunlight, we see blue.

WHAT IS THE COLOR OF THE SKY?

The color of the sky is usually blue because how we see light waves and weather conditions. According to scientists, humans see blue sky based on what type of light waves are visualized in the eyes, how sunny the day is, and the direction of the sunlight. On a clear sunny day the sun is directly on us. The molecules in the air reflect the scattered blue light waves. When it bounces off the direct sunlight, we see blue.
